I don't know if it's a bug or expected behaviour, but navigating content within a Topic is frustrating.
If I click on the content, then I can use the cursor keys to move up and down through the long content, scrolling up and down as required.
However, if I accidentally cursor up past the top of the content, the focus is moved to the edit buttons. This is fine, except moving the cursor back down just cycles through the edit buttons. I have to mouse click into the content to get back to scrolling content.
It strikes me that any keypress should be reversible with the opposite keypress. If I hit cursor up to get out of the content into navigation, then pressing cursor down immediately should get me back into content, not infinitely scrolling though the nav buttons.
